Cultural Context

Originating from Italy, crostini are small slices of toasted bread topped with various ingredients, often served as appetizers. Steak crostini exemplifies the Italian tradition of using high-quality ingredients to create simple yet flavorful bites. Today, this dish is popular in many settings, from casual gatherings to upscale dining, showcasing the versatility of crostini in modern cuisine.

1

Slice the small tomatoes in half and add to a bowl.

2

Grate garlic and add to the bowl with tomatoes.

3

Dice red onion and add to the bowl.

4

Add chopped parsley to the bowl.

5

Drizzle extra virgin olive oil into the bowl, adjusting the amount to your preference.

6

Crush the tomatoes with the back of a spoon or fork to enhance flavor and stir the mixture.

7

Season the mixture as you go and set it aside.

8

Add olive oil to a hot pan and then add the ribeye steak.

9

Cook the steak to medium doneness, then remove it from the pan and let it rest for about 2 to 3 minutes.

10

Toast the bread in the same pan without cleaning it to capture the steak bits.

11

Rub garlic on the warm bread for extra flavor.

12

Top the bread with the steak, gorgonzola cheese, and drizzle honey over the top.

13

Finish with a sprinkle of salt on the steak.
